Inhibitors

Inhibitors Comment Organism Structure
favipiravir unusually high nucleotide incorporation rates and high error rates of SARS-CoV RNA-dependent-RNA-polymerase allow facile insertion of Favipiravir into viral RNA, provoking C-to-U and G-to-A transitions in the already low cytosine content SARS-CoV-2 genome Severe acute respiratory syndrome coronavirus 2
